Let's say it right away: this is certainly the most innovative project of Sylvain Luc, who is known for never being where you expect him. Sylvain Luc by Renaud Letang. Everything is said in the title of this meeting (initiated by producer Alexandre Lacombe) between wizard-storytellers, these revolutionaries who put imagination in power. As usual, Sylvain Luc follows the flow of his overflowing inspiration to weave sumptuous harmonic canvases and astonishing, explosive jazz games. Around the console of studio B at Ferber, Letang's lair, these two discovered a common playground: the work of sound, textures, and musical architectures. This album could have been titled "80 vs 2000," reflecting the eponymous track that makes a leap between the ethereal synth sounds of the 80s, hip hop scratch evocations, and the electro loops of the current century of machines. In the middle, a dissonant and wandering jazz-funk guitar. This Sylvain Luc by Renaud Letang is a first in the rich career of the composer. Used to sharing the stage and studio with musicians from all backgrounds, the Basque composer "duets" this time with a producer, creating a subtle mirror effect, not just a simple illustration of his music. Indeed, with Sylvain Luc, you never know what to expect.
